This is a quick and easy breakfast that even kids will love. With Greek yogurt, it's got a decent amount of protein to keep you full until lunch. Most blenders work best with solid ingredients closest to the blade and liquids added last.
Ingredients
- 6 fluids ounces low-fat milk
- 6 ounces plain fat-free Greek yogurt
- 1 banana , sliced
- 4 freshs strawberries
- 2 tablespoons chocolate-hazelnut spread , such as Nutella®
Instructions
-
1
Blend milk, yogurt, banana, strawberries, and chocolate-hazelnut spread together in a blender until smooth.
